Subject: areca-raid-linux-scsi-driver update7
From: Erich Chen <erich@xxxxxxxxxxxx>

  1- fix sysfs has more than one value per file
  2- PAE issues (cast of dma_addr_t to unsigned long)
  3- unblock SYNCHRONIZE_CACHE

Areca had tested its arcmsr linux raid driver on ppc machines G5 and it
worked fine.
